Cpl UK Healthcare (formally RIG Locums) are currently looking for an experienced General Adult Consultant in the Lincoln area.
Location: Lincoln
Hours per week: Full Time, 40 hours per week
Working days: Monday till Friday
Length of Contract: Ongoing long term
Start date: ASAP
Remote work: Onsite mainly
To apply we will require the following documents:
- GMC License
- Right to Work in the UK
- DBS Cert
- 2 Recent References
We cannot offer sponsorship. We require the Right to Work in the UK.
